Bluff Like a Professional at Online Poker!

By Samantha Williams 

If you are trying to master the tricks of playing online poker successfully, then one of the things you must learn is how to bluff effectively. It is a deceptive game which requires art and skill to bluff. Whether you are in a casino vegas or just playing in your neighborhood, you need to bluff professionally. Here are some tips to help you out!

Think like your opponent

This is one of the first tricks that any seasoned poker player will tell you about bluffing. You need to try and think from the opponent’s perspective. Try and imagine what hand you would lay down if he or she was observing your every action. Most likely the other players are observing your every action and the general betting pattern you are following. The game of casino especially poker is extremely tricky and requires lots of deception. Try and always put a range of hands which will make your opponent feel defeated.

Bluff moderately

Chances are, if you bluff too often no one will take you seriously. If you bluff too little, then you risk getting ignored. The best way to be counted amongst the other seasoned players is to bluff at a moderate pace. Many a casino hotel las vegas is dotted with professional poker players who know the tricks of bluffing inside out. So if you want to create a winning impression then be sure to bluff at a medium pace.

Don’t get honest

Sometimes if you happen to be pursuing a particular strategy too aggressively you risk beginning to play honestly! The game of casino is tricky and when you start going after a strategy be sure to keep changing the range of hands you will show to the other players. This will automatically change the occurrences in which you will bluff. It will also confuse your opponents into thinking you are carrying an entirely different set of cards.

Be unpredictable

Most of the top poker players in any casino hotel las vegas knows how to vary the game to appear unpredictable to the others. You can try and confuse the other players by adopting different strategies from time to time. If you follow one particular strategy for too long, it gives the others a chance to determine your betting pattern and once they get a hang of it, you will be outwitted by them!

Consistency is key

While playing at a regular casino vegas site you need to follow a consistent behaviour. That means even your bluffs should ideally look like your normal plays. Otherwise any indication otherwise can help other players to easily guess you are bluffing! For example if you have a real hand and change your betting style while bluffing, people will see through it and will outwit you soon! The fallacy exposed - UK Gambling Sites say “No” to gambling with their own profits

By Samantha Williams 

So an independent audit was run in which participated a total of 100 UK-based online gambling companies. The results revealed a better state than before on the context of marked improvements in customer service. It’s for sure they didn’t want to gamble with their revenues and proved once again that the brewery-owner is essentially a teetotaller. Though the report kept the fact hidden between the lines, but it shall be unfair to claim that they didn’t commend these gambling sites for winning over other sectors in the UK market; namely, retailers and broadband service providers. What were the areas that came under the inspection? The audit marked the sites on different key grounds on which the improvements occurred. The first one is on the grounds of being tech-savvy (live chat and security issues); secondly, it is on the basis of performance on the other aspects (e.g. accuracy, response speed etc.). A whopping 61% from last year’s 7% and Talisma, one of UK’s leading customer interaction management solutions providers is now adding a few more to the existing list of questions for a better assessment in the future. They expect the responses could have been more accurate (perfectionist’s syndrome?) that way and would have revealed more than the 12% increase in offering an online chat facility by the sites or the fact that 90% of the telephone calls are answered within less than ten seconds or the improved email support that went from 60% in 2006 to 74%. May we have a glimpse of what was asked?  When asked about their feedbacks on the survey, Jon McNerney (Vice president, International operations, Talisma) commented - “While it is encouraging that the UK online gambling sector has significantly improved customer service in 2007 there is still huge scope for improvement. In a growing competitive market, customer acquisition and retention is the key. UK gambling websites have a global customer base that wants easy access to information and immediate responses to enquiries, particularly when their money is quite literally at stake. Gambling websites need to evolve a customer-focused strategy that provides high quality, round the clock support and empowers agents to manage an increasing number of interactions across a growing number of communication channels.” However, improvement shall set its position as a constant as technology progresses and since there exist further chances of improvements in terms of online knowledge base and personalized phone calls, the day is not very far to see Talisma wearing an extra feather on its laurel.
